Sen. Wallace questions whether proper procedure was followed before garnishing Sen. Duffy’s salary

The Senate's Internal Economy Committee leadership has challenged John Wallace to move a motion if he’s unsure if Senate failed to follow due process to garnishing Duffy's salary
The Senate recently started to garnish 20 per cent of Independent Sen. Mike Duffy's salary to recover $16,955 that the Senate administration claims it overpaid the P.E.I. Senator.
